CLLA to Welcome Former Chicago Mayor Richard M. Daley as 2013 Keynote Speaker
Chicago - The Commercial Law League of America is
pleased to announce that former Chicago Mayor Richard M. Daley will present the
2013 CLLA Chicago/Spring Convention keynote presentation.
A former Cook County state's attorney and state senator, Daley
served as Chicago's longest-running mayor from 1989 to 2011. He currently holds
an of counsel position at international law firm Katten Muchin Rosenman LLP, is
a director at The Coca Cola Company and chairs JP Morgan Chase's Global Cities Initiative.
Daley's CLLA Chicago/Spring meeting keynote speech, "City CEO: Rising to Challenges
and Change," will identify unique advantages that the current global economy
presents.
The CLLA's annual Chicago meeting will be held from April
11‐13, 2013, at the Westin Michigan
Avenue, 909 N. Michigan Ave.
The dynamic three‐day event
provides daily career development opportunities for legal, credit, bankruptcy, collections
and finance industry professionals-including several exciting events debuting this
year, such as a networking event for women in the collections industry and litigation‐based public speaking bootcamp.
Attendees will also be able to take advantage of courses-including
16+ hours of continuing legal education credit-on topics like construction law;
Telephone Consumer Protection Act compliance; and handling commercial transactions
and collections work under the expansion of same‐sex marriage and civil unions.

About the CLLA
Since 1895, the CLLA has connected experienced attorneys with
credit grantors, lending institutions and other members of the commercial credit, bankruptcy and general
finance industries, providing new business opportunities through networking, education,
legislative advocacy and highly effective specialized legal services. For more information,
